The men’s team that represents Uganda in international cricket is the national cricket team, also known as the Cricket Cranes. The Uganda Cricket Association, an associate member of the International Cricket Council (ICC) since 1998, is in charge of organizing the team. The men’s national cricket team of Papua New Guinea, also known as the Barramundis, isthe side that plays international cricket on behalf of the nation. Cricket PNG, an associatemember of the International Cricket Council (ICC) since 1973, is in charge of organizing theteam. 1.Vic Marks  Vic Marks was the star bowler for England in their 47-run victory over Sri Lanka at Taunton. He took 5 wickets for 39 runs in his 12 overs, which is the best bowling figures for England in a World Cup match.
